Chern medal
The Chern Medal ( English Chern Medal Award ) is a mathematics award that has been awarded every four years since 2010 at the International Mathematical Congresses by the International Mathematical Union and the Chern Medal Foundation . It is awarded for an outstanding life's work and is endowed with $ 250,000, plus another $ 250,000 in institutions for the promotion of mathematics that the winner can determine. The award is named after Shiing-Shen Chern .
It is not to be confused with the Chern price .
Award winners
- 2010: Louis Nirenberg
- 2014: Phillip Griffiths
- 2018: Masaki Kashiwara
